The Houston Rockets defeat the Philadelphia 76ers 122-115, behind Jalen Green and his 41 points on Wednesday night.
The Houston Rockets flew into Philadelphia to face the 76ers for the latter half of their back-to-back on Wednesday night. They were looking to extend their win streak to three following a commanding overtime win over the Minnesota Timberwolves Tuesday night.
The 76ers, however, began to cut down on that lead, clawing back into the game behind a strong first-half performance from superstar guard Tyrese Maxey. He recorded five stocks in just the first half alone, and led the Rockets to a four-point led through two quarters. Philadelphia fought its way back in the fourth, tying the game with just 11 seconds left after Dillon Brooks fouled Maxey at the three-point line. The Rockets turned to star center Alperen Şengün to take the last shot, but he was stopped in his tracks by Guerschon Yabusele. Houston, for the second night in a row, was headed to overtime.
